博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
shell基础DAY6
阅读量:6654 次
发布时间:2019-06-25

本文共 533 字,大约阅读时间需要 1 分钟。

1、shell脚本语言和其它编程语言一样,支持条件、循环等结构。主要用于Linux系统与用户交互,正确解释用户命令,在linux系统自动化运维中作用显著。

2、脚本名称常以.sh结束,文件内容第一行通常为#!/bin/bash,告诉系统这个脚本使用/bin/bash命令解释
3、date命令使用,显示当前系统时间,可以添加参数进行格式化输出
date +%(Y、y、m、d、H、M、S、w、F、T、W、D)
date +%s 时间戳,距离1970年01月01日多少秒
date -d @秒数,可以转换成具体时间 date +%s -d "具体时间",转换成时间戳
date -d "-1 hour"当前时间前一小时
4、shell脚本中的变量使用
5、shell脚本中逻辑判断
格式一、if 条件;then 语句;fi
格式二、if 条件;then 语句;else 语句;fi
格式三、if 条件;then 语句;elif 条件;then 语句;else 语句;fi
6、if与数字的判断
if [ 变量 -条件 值 ] gt >、 lt <、eq =、ge >=、le <=

转载于:https://blog.51cto.com/11044100/2334700

你可能感兴趣的文章
jquery版本号升级不兼容的问题:$(&quot;input&quot;).attr(&quot;value&quot;)功能发生改变...
查看>>
基于ASP.NET WebAPI OWIN实现Self-Host项目实战
查看>>
linux下xargs和管道的区别
查看>>
FPGA开发流程1(详述每一环节的物理含义和实现目标)
查看>>
oc83--自定义类实现copy方法
查看>>
【Eclipse】Eclipse中修改项目的映射名称与端口
查看>>
Mongoose 利用实现HTTP服务
查看>>
Python pycharm 常用快捷键
查看>>
[LeetCode] Path Sum IV 二叉树的路径和之四
查看>>
oracle定时任务
查看>>
Cocos Creator 计时器的延时循环试用方法
查看>>
HAProxy+Redis实现负载负载均衡(待实践)
查看>>
JSON 数据格式
查看>>
Python 列表 index() 方法
查看>>
MySQL常用的七种表类型(转)
查看>>
django之跨表查询及添加记录
查看>>
Linux中断(interrupt)子系统之二:arch相关的硬件封装层【转】
查看>>
Linux/Android——Input系统之InputMapper 处理 (八)【转】
查看>>
006——数组(六)array_fill()array_filter()array_flip()array_key_exists()array_keys()
查看>>
PowerDesigner使用积累
查看>>